Detailed Description

Initialization and Configuration functions.

 ===============================================================================
              ##### Initialization and de-initialization functions #####
 ===============================================================================
   [..] This section provide functions allowing to initialize and configure the 
         RTC Prescaler (Synchronous and Asynchronous), RTC Hour format, disable 
         RTC registers Write protection, enter and exit the RTC initialization mode,
         RTC registers synchronization check and reference clock detection enable.
         (#) The RTC Prescaler is programmed to generate the RTC 1Hz time base.
             It is split into 2 programmable prescalers to minimize power consumption.
             (++) A 7-bit asynchronous prescaler and a 15-bit synchronous prescaler.
             (++) When both prescalers are used, it is recommended to configure the 
                 asynchronous prescaler to a high value to minimize power consumption.
         (#) All RTC registers are Write protected. Writing to the RTC registers
             is enabled by writing a key into the Write Protection register, RTC_WPR.
         (#) To configure the RTC Calendar, user application should enter 
             initialization mode. In this mode, the calendar counter is stopped
             and its value can be updated. When the initialization sequence is 
             complete, the calendar restarts counting after 4 RTCCLK cycles.
         (#) To read the calendar through the shadow registers after Calendar 
             initialization, calendar update or after wakeup from low power modes
             the software must first clear the RSF flag. The software must then
             wait until it is set again before reading the calendar, which means
             that the calendar registers have been correctly copied into the
             RTC_TR and RTC_DR shadow registers. The HAL_RTC_WaitForSynchro() function 
             implements the above software sequence (RSF clear and RSF check).


Function Documentation

HAL_StatusTypeDef HAL_RTC_DeInit ( RTC_HandleTypeDef *  hrtc )

DeInitialize the RTC peripheral.

Parameters:
hrtc,:RTC handle
Note:
This function doesn't reset the RTC Backup Data registers.
Return values:
HALstatus
